Lost in Space (2018-2021)

The reboot of the 1965 series of the same name jumps forward to 2046, two years after humanity finds itself on the brink of extinction. The talented Robinson family sets off with a crew to colonize a new planet. Aside from the inevitable family drama, they encounter strange new environments and a strange alien robot who befriends young Will. Parker Posey’s Dr. The mystery, heart, and memorable villain in Smith provide plenty of fuel for Lost in Space (seasons 2 and 3 are marked improvements on season 1).

Changed Carbon (2018-2020)

Altered Carbon is set in a cyberpunk world where human minds can be transferred into different bodies. It sees investigator and ex-soldier Takeshi Kovacs transported to the body of Joel Kinnaman in season 1 and Anthony Mackie in season 2. Initially, Kovacs’ story involves solving a crime, before he sets out on a quest to uncover what happened to his lost self. love. Altered Carbon can be difficult at times, but its visual candy and entertainment value lift you through the exposition and heavy social commentary.

Love, Death + Robots (2019—)

This adult animated anthology series spans a number of genres, with many episodes hitting the Black Mirror comparison button. The first season features robots in a post-apocalyptic city, farmers testing mech suits, and a space mission gone wrong. While the episodes can be hit and miss (some have been criticized for their treatment of women), you’ll find plenty of thought-provoking and moving animation.

Stranger Things (2016—)

It wouldn’t be a top list without Stranger Things. In case you missed the Duffer Brothers’ ode to ’80s horror and Steven Spielberg, things are about to go down the tubes. We follow a girl named El who is subjected to scientific experiments and becomes almost mute. He develops telekinetic powers, which he uses to fend off invading monsters from a terrifying alternate dimension. The world of Hawkins, Indiana, is lovingly detailed for anyone in need of an ’80s nostalgia hit, and the misfit characters played by a young cast are all part of what makes this show a tour de force.
